Weekly On-Page SEO Action Plan
========================
**Week 1: Initial Setup and Optimization**
**Day 1-2: Website Audit***
– Conduct a thorough audit of the website to identify existing SEO issues.
– Analyze site structure, URL structure, and navigation.
– Evaluate current meta tags, headings, and content.
**Day 3: Keyword Research**
– Identify primary and secondary keywords relevant to the client’s business.
– Use tools like Google Keyword Planner, Ahrefs, or SEMrush for research.
– Create a keyword map for each page.
**Day 4: Content Optimization**
– Review and update meta titles and descriptions based on keyword research.
– Ensure meta titles are within 50-60 characters and descriptions are 150-160 characters.
– Optimize header tags (H1, H2, H3) for targeted keywords.
– Integrate keywords naturally within the content, headers, and alt text. Avoid overstuffing.
**Day 5: Image and URL Optimization**
– Optimize images with alt tags that include relevant keywords.
– Improve internal linking structure.
– Ensure all URLs are clean, readable, and include primary keywords.
– Keep URLs clean and simple, using hyphens to separate words.
**Day 6-7: Technical SEO Checks**
– Verify that the website is mobile-friendly using Google’s Mobile-Friendly Test.
– Check and improve page load speed using tools like Google PageSpeed Insights.
– Ensure proper implementation of schema markup where applicable.
– Regularly update and submit your sitemap to Google Search Console for better indexing.
– Ensure your robots.txt file is set up correctly to avoid blocking important pages.
– Implement canonical tags to prevent duplicate content issues and consolidate page authority.
**Week 2: Content and User Experience Enhancements**
**Day 1-2: Content Creation**
– Develop high-quality, keyword-rich content for underperforming pages or new pages.
– Include blog posts or articles that address user intent and industry topics.
**Day 3: User Experience (UX) Review**
– Assess and enhance website navigation for ease of use.
– Ensure a clear call-to-action (CTA) on each page.
– Review and improve overall site design and readability.
**Day 4-5: Mobile Optimization**
– Test and improve mobile site performance.
– Ensure buttons and links are easily clickable on mobile devices.
– Adjust design elements for better mobile user experience.
**Day 6: Internal Linking and Navigation**
– Add contextual internal links to relevant pages.
– Update and optimize the site’s navigation menu for better accessibility.
**Day 7: Analytics, Tracking & Local SEO**
– Set up Google Analytics and Google Search Console if not already done.
– Track important metrics such as page views, bounce rate, and average session duration.
– Complete and optimize your Google My Business profile with accurate, up-to-date information.
– Incorporate local keywords into your content and meta tags to improve local search visibility.
– Ensure consistent Name, Address, and Phone number (NAP) information across all directories.
**Week 3: Monitoring and Adjustments**
**Day 1-2: Performance Monitoring**
– Review the performance of updated pages using Google Analytics.
– Monitor keyword rankings with SEO tools and make adjustments as needed.
**Day 3-4: Content Updates**
– Refresh existing content based on performance metrics and feedback.
– Ensure all content is up-to-date and relevant.
**Day 5: Technical SEO Review and Advanced SEO**
– Re-check for broken links and fix them.
– Verify that all technical SEO issues identified earlier have been resolved.
– Ensure optimal keyword usage with tools like SEORankMath or Yoast, avoiding keyword stuffing.
– Prevent multiple pages from competing for the same keywords by careful planning and keyword distribution.
**Day 6: Competitor Analysis**
– Analyze competitors’ on-page SEO strategies.
– Identify new opportunities and gaps in your SEO approach.
**Day 7: Reporting and Planning**
– Prepare a report summarizing the week’s activities and results.
– Plan for next week’s tasks based on insights and performance data.
